计算机组成原理课后习题答案(一到九章) 下载本文

A.总线所处的位置 B.总线所传送信息的内容 C.总线的传送方式 D.总线所传送信息的方向 (8) 为了协调计算机系统中各个部件的工作,需要有一种器件来提供统一的时钟标准,这个器件是 C 。

A.总线缓冲器 B.总线控制器 C.时钟发生器 D.操作命令产生器 7.25 填空题

(1)在链式查询和独立请求两种总线控制判优方式中,响应时间最快的是 ① 方式;对电路故障最

敏感的是 ② 方式。

答:① 独立请求 ② 链式查询

(2)在单总线、双总线、三总线3种系统中,从信息流传送效率的角度看, ① 的工作效率最低;从

吞吐量来看, ② 最强。

答:① 单总线 ② 三总线

(3)在单总线结构的计算机系统中,每个时刻只能有两个设备进行通信,在这两个设备中,获得总线控

制权的设备叫 ① ,由它指定并与之通信的设备叫 ② 。 答:① 主设备 ② 从设备

(4)为了减轻总线的负担,总线上的部件大都具有 ① 。

答:① 缓冲器 (5)在地址和数据线分时复用的总线中,为了使总线或设备能区分地址信号和数据信号,所以必须有 ①

控制信号。

答:① 地址有效

(6)标准微机总线中,PC/AT总线是 ① 位总线,EISA总线是 ② 位总线,PCI总线是 ③ 位总

线。

答:① 16 ② 32 ③ 32位或64位

(7)USB端口通过使用 ① ,可以使一台微机连接的外部设备数多达 ② 台。 答:① 集线器 ② 127

第八章 作业解答

8.5 选择题

(1)计算机的外围设备是指___ D ___。

A. 输入/输出设备 B. 外存储器

C. 远程通信设备 D. 除了CPU 和内存以外的其它设备 (2)CRT显示器显示图形图像的原理是图形图像__ A ____。

A. 由点阵组成 B. 由线条组成 C. 由色块组成 D. 由方格组成 (3)灰度级是指___ A ___。

A. 显示图像像素点的亮度差别 B. 显示器显示的灰度块的多少 C. 显示器显示灰色图形的能力级别 D. 显示器灰色外观的级别 (4)帧是指___ A ___。

A. 显示器一次光栅扫描完整个屏幕构成的图像 B. 隔行扫描中自左至右水平扫描的一次扫描过程 C. 一幅照片所对应显示的一幅静态图像 D. 一幅固定不变的图像所对应的扫描 (5)一台可以显示256种颜色的彩色显示器,其每个像素对应的显示存储单元的长度(位数)为__ B ____。

A. 16位 B. 8位 C. 256位 D. 9位

(6)若显示器的灰度级为16,则每个像素的显示数据位数至少是___ A ___。

A. 4位 B. 8位 C. 16位 D. 24位 (7)显示器的主要参数之一是分辨率,以下描述中含义正确的是__ B ____。

A. 显示器的水平和垂直扫描频率 B. 显示器屏幕上光栅的列数和行数 C. 可显示的不同颜色的总数

D. 同一幅画面允许显示的不同颜色的最大数目

(8)CRT的分辨率为1024×768像素,像素的颜色数为256,为保证一次刷新所需数据都存储在显示缓

冲存储器中,显示缓冲存储器的容量至少为__ B ____。 A. 512KB B. 1MB C. 256KB D. 2MB (9)下面关于计算机图形、图像的叙述中,正确的是___ C ___。

A. 图形比图像更适合表现类似与照片和绘画之类的真实感画面 B. 一般来说图像比图形的数据量要少一些 C. 图形比图像更容易编辑、修改 D. 图像比图形更有用

(10)激光打印机打印原理是__ B ____。

A. 激光直接打在纸上 B. 利用静电转印 C. 激光控制墨粉的运动方向 D. 激光照射样稿

8.6 填空题

(1)计算机的外围设备大致分为输入设备、输出设备、 ① 、 ② 、 ③ 和其他辅助

设备。

答:① 外存储器 ② 终端 ③ 其它含义的I/O设备

(2)显示器的刷新存储器(或称显示缓冲存储器)的容量是由 ① 、 ② 决定的。 答:① 分辨率 ② 灰度级或色彩数

(3)显示适配器作为CRT与CPU的接口,由 ① 存储器、 ② 控制器和ROM BIOS 三部

分组成。先进的 ③ 控制器具有 ④ 加速能力。 答:① 显示缓冲 ② 显示 ③ 显示 ④ 图形 (4)CRT显示器的光栅扫描方式可分为 ① 和 ② 。 答:① 逐行扫描方式 ② 隔行扫描方式

(5)根据打印方式的不同,打印机可以分成 ① 和 ② 二种。 答:① 击打式 ② 非击打式

(6)激光打印机的工作过程可分为_ ① 阶段、 ② 阶段、 ③ 阶段和_ ④ 阶段。 答:① 处理 ② 成像 ③ 转印 ④ 定影

第九章 作业解答

9.19. 判断题

(1) DMA控制器和CPU可以同时使用总线工作。 ×

(2) 在计算机系统中,所有的数据传送都必须由CPU控制实现。 × (3) 一个更高优先级的中断请求可以中断另一个中断处理程序的执行。√ (4) 外围设备一旦申请中断,立刻能得到CPU的响应。 ×

(5) 一个通道可以连接多个外围设备控制器,一个外围设备控制器可以管理一台或多台外围设备。 √ (6) DMA方式既能用于控制主机与高速外围设备之间的信息传送,也能代替中断传送方式。 × (7) 通道程序是由通道控制字组成的,通道控制字也称通道指令。 √

(8) 单级中断与多级中断的区别是单级中断只能实现单中断,而多级中断可以实现多重中断或中断嵌套。

(9) 在直接程序控制方式下,CPU启动I/O设备的指令开始执行后,直到数据传送完为止,CPU不能执

行别的程序。 √

(10) DMA工作方式提高了CPU的效率,同时也提高了数据传送的速度。这是由于DMA方式在传送数

据时不需要CPU干预,而且在一批数据传送完毕时,也完全不需要CPU干预。 ×

(11) 与中断处理程序相比,CPU目前运行的用户应用程序的级别最高。 ×

(12) 采用DMA方式进行数据传送的设备,比不采用DMA方式进行数据传送的设备优先级要高。 × (13) CPU在执行当前指令最后所做的检查是否有各类中断请求的次序,即为CPU处理各类中断的次序。

9.20. 选择题

(1)I/O接口中的数据缓冲器的作用是 A 。

A. 用来暂存外围设备和CPU之间传送的数据 B. 用来暂存外围设备的状态 C. 用来暂存外围设备的地址 D. 以上都不是

(2)在中断响应过程中,保护程序计数器的作用是 B 。

A. 使CPU能找到中断处理程序的入口地址

B. 使中断返回后,能回到断点处继续原程序的执行 C. 使CPU和外围设备能并行工作 D. 为了实现中断嵌套

(3)DMA方式用来实现 D 。

A. CPU和内存之间的数据传送

B. 外围设备和外围设备之间的数据传送 C. CPU和外围设备之间的数据传送 D. 内存和外围设备之间的数据传送

(4)如果认为CPU查询设备的状态信号是处于非有效工作状态,那么,在下面几种主机与设备之间的

数据传送方式中, A 主机与设备是串行工作的, D 主机与设备是并行工作的, B 主程序与外围设备是并行运行的。 A. 程序查询方式 B. 中断方式 C. DMA方式 D. 通道方式

(5)下面哪种情况会提出中断请求? B 。

A. 产生存储周期窃取 B. 一次I/O操作结束 C. 两个数相加

D. 上述三种情况都发生 (6)中断向量地址是 C 。

A. 子程序的入口地址

B. 中断服务程序的入口地址 C. 中断服务程序入口地址的地址 D. 中断向量表的起始地址

(7)向量中断与非向量中断的区别在于 D 。

A. 非向量中断是单一中断源的中断,而向量中断是多中断源的中断

B. 非向量中断只有单一中断处理程序入口,而向量中断有多个中断处理程序入口 C. 非向量中断是单级中断,而向量中断可以实现多级中断 D. 非向量不能作为中断隐指令,而向量可以形成隐指令

(8)采用DMA方式传送数据时,每传送一个数据,就要占用 D 的时间。

A. 一个指令周期 B. 一个CPU周期 C. 一个存储周期 D. 一个总线周期

(9)周期挪用方式常用于 A 中。

A. 直接存储器存取方式的输入输出 B. 直接程序控制传送方式的输入输出

C. CPU的某寄存器与存储器之间的直接程序控制传送 D. 程序中断方式的输入输出

(10)在下面有关DMA概念的叙述中,正确的是 A 。

A. 当CPU在执行指令时,CPU与DMA控制器同时提出了对主存访问的要求,这是应首先满

足CPU的要求,以免指令执行发生错误,而DMA传送数据是可等待的。

B. DMA周期挪用方式是在CPU访问存储器总线周期结束时,插入一个DMA访问周期。在此

期间,CPU等待或执行不需要访问内存的操作。

C. 因为DMA传送是在DMA控制器控制下内存与外设直接数据传送,因此在这种方式中,始

终不需要CPU干预。

D. CPU在接到DMA请求后,必须尽快地在一条指令执行后予以响应。

9.21. 填空题

(1)CPU对输入输出设备的访问,采用按地址访问的形式。对I/O设备编址的方法,目前采用方式主要有:

① 和 ② ,其中 ③ 需要有专门的I/O指令支持。

答:① I/O独立编址方式 ② 存储器统一编址方式 ③ I/O独立编址方式 (2)主机与外围设备之间的数据交换方式有 ① 、 ② 、 ③ 和 ④ 等几种。

答:① 直接程序控制方式 ② 程序中断方式 ③ DMA ④ I/O通道方式 (3)接口接收到中断响应信号INTA后,要将 ① 传送给CPU。

答:① 中断类型编码(中断识别编码)

(4) 选择型DMA控制器在物理上可以连接 ① 设备,而在逻辑上只允许连接 ② 设备,它适合于连

接 ③ 设备。

答:① 多台设备 ② 一台设备 ③ 数据传送速度很快的设备 (5)DMA控制器和CPU分时使用总线的方式有 ① 、 ② 和 ③ 三种。

答:① CPU暂停方式 ② 周期挪用方式 ③ 交替访问内存方式 (6)通道的种类有 ① 、 ② 和 ③ 三种。

答:① 字节多路通道 ② 选择通道 ③ 数组多路通道 (7)通道的工作过程可分为 ① 、 ② 和, ③ 三部分。

答:① CPU使用广义指令进入管理程序,组织一个通道程序,并启动通道。 ② 设备选择、进行信息传送 ③ 传送结束

(8)在I/O控制方式中,主要由程序实现的控制方式是 ① 方式。

答:① 程序控制方式

(9)中断处理过程可以 ① 进行, ② 的设备可以中断 ③ 的中断服务程序。

答:① 嵌套 ② 优先级别高 ③ 优先级别低

(10)I/O通道是一个特殊功能的 ① ,它有自己的 ② ,专门负责数据输入输出的传输控制,CPU只

负责 ③ 功能。

答:① I/O控制器 ② 指令执行部件 ③ 启、停I/O通道,查询通道及I/O设备状态,控制I/O通道进行某些操作

(11)程序中断I/O方式与DMA方式除了应用场合及响应时间不同以外,两者的主要区别在于 ① 。

答:① 程序中断I/O方式是以CPU为中心,采用软硬结合,以软件为主的方式,控制设备与主机之间的数据传送 ,DMA方式是以主存为中心,采用硬件手段,控制设备与主存间直接进行数据传送。